Possible Solution 6: Swap a Sami 22 splined hub gear into a IFS toyota locking hub body and the slide that Hybrid assembly onto the Sidekick axle. I believe this would bolt right up and is basically what Aisin did originally for the sidekick locking hubs. If I find a IFS toyota hub - I'm going to try this.
